WATER QUALITY - DETERMINATION OF CHLORIDE BY FLOW ANALYSIS (CFA AND FIA) AND PHOTOMETRIC OR POTENTIOMETRIC DETECTION

Gives two methods for determining chloride by flow analysis. The two basic methods are covered in separate clauses as follows: a) Clause 3: Determination of chloride by flow analysis and photometric detection. b) Clause 4: Determination of chloride by flow analysis and potentiometric detection.
